Output 3b08a36adbfdc9cb3f2dac1358bb9e2e4ba22c7cb1cd0e1d425775449866603f:1

value
29189069
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5371aff654532d6d409c172843a68ce28e6abd6e OP_EQUALVERIFY OP_CHECKSIG
address
18cDH4LwsP7BRFU4bPdxmywn7DkZBZAmPe
transaction
3b08a36adbfdc9cb3f2dac1358bb9e2e4ba22c7cb1cd0e1d425775449866603f
spent
true